Job Description
- Only qualified "Visual Specialist" candidates located near the Columbus, Ohio area to be considered due to the position requiring an onsite presence.
- Our client is the world's largest intimates' specialty retailer offering a wide assortment of modern, fashion-inspired collections including signature bras, panties, lingerie, casual sleepwear, swim and athleisure, as well as award-winning prestige fragrances and body care.
Preferred Education:
- Bachelor's Degree (BA) in Fashion Merchandising or Art or equivalent combination of education and experience
Required Skills, Experience, & Abilities:
- 3+ years of visual merchandising experience
- Additional in-store visual merchandising experience preferred
- Ability to manage multiple projects and adapt to shifting priorities
- Strong attention to detail with written and verbal communication skills
- Ability to work independently and within collaborative environments
- Understanding of product positioning strategies
- Ability to lift 30+ pounds and climb ladders
- Working knowledge of Adobe Creative Suite
- Experience using IWD merchandising software or equivalent preferred
- In-store experience
- Cross functional collaboration skills
- Visual/marketing background
Role:
This role is responsible for creating and contributing to visual strategies that will evolve the retail experience, support Brand Equity and ensure customer-centric storytelling that translates across our stores. Collaborates with cross-functional teams (i.e. Creative Marketing, Merchants and Visual Communications) to ensure optimal profitability and in-store experience. Responsible for supporting the development and execution of brand transformative tests from initial concept to in-store delivery.Responsibilities
- Support creation of brand-elevating visual merchandising presentations to transform the business, attract new consumers, and engage current consumers
- Implement creative concepts for brand-transforming special projects
- Prioritize multiple projects to meet visual and marketing milestones
- Deliver innovative merchandising solutions that improve the in-store experience and drive traffic
- Collaborate with merchants to bring product assortments to life and ensure cross-functional alignment
- Stays current with fashion, beauty, interior, and competitive trends via market patterning to create new and innovative thinking.
- 80% of job responsibility will require setting physical merchandising in-store at the home office. It will also include working in design programming and developing in-store visual merchandising for select store formats.
